Set up a project and create the player
Use a spawn manager to create levels and waves
Add Power Ups to increase difficulty
Design and implement a user interface
Create visual and audio effects and post processing
Implement player movement and enemy AI
Add coin distraction and security cameras
Add Unity Ads and publish to the Google Play Store